Guruji’s Adiquity launches Real Time Bidding (RTB) Exchange for Mobile Ads

Guruji’s Adiquity Mobile Ads Platform has launched its Real Time Bidding (RTB) exchange for Mobile Ads.  adiquity-logoAdiquity RTB platform is based on the globally accepted Open RTB protocol, and allows a range of participants both on demand and supply side for both mobile web and mobile app inventory.

Adiquity applies real time optimization on global ad inventory accessible through its Ad network partners from across the world.

The true crux of Adiquity’s RTB platform lies in its sophisticated capabilities to take auction based decisions. It allows Media Buyers to bid in real time through RTB bidders for precisely defined individual ad impressions – leading to better ROI. The auction based approach combined with richer sharing of data allows Mobile Publishers get the best revenue realization from their mobile traffic.

A recent report (by Nexage) suggests that mobile advertisers are ready to pay 4X more for location based RTB mobile ads, though the constraint is from supply side (i.e. publishers need to enable ad inventory that leverages location information). As far as Adiquity is concerned, they claim to transacts 7+ Billion ads /month across 1200+ publishers, and 220+ countries from APAC, US, Europe and Africa.
